J.C. Penney Company, Inc. (JCPNQ)

AI is revolutionizing the e-commerce sector by enabling highly personalized shopping experiences, efficient inventory management and predictive analytics. As a historically brick-and-mortar business, J.C. Penney has struggled to keep up with online giants like Amazon and AI-savvy retailers like Walmart and Target. J.C. Penney’s financial woes, operational inefficiencies, and lag in technological adoption position it poorly against competitors who are embracing AI, making its stock more vulnerable to future declines.

Wells Fargo & Co. (WFC)

“Just like every other industry, financial services will see a significant disruption in how we build products and services we offer,” said Swarup Pogalur, Wells Fargo’s head of digital and AI capabilities. “But we have a strong position around open banking, meaning as the AI space evolves, we are able to create banking products that are super-charged with AI and be where customers are.”

As AI continues to transform the financial services industry, banks continue to race towards technological advancements, competing for unpredictable market share, facing higher operational costs, and suffering from negative market perceptions, all of which could contribute to a decline in stock value.

General Motors Company (GM)

GM faces the challenge of catching up with more technologically advanced competitors. Additionally, just like its competitors — Ford, Toyota, or any automotive company — GM is simultaneously investing in the development of an “all-electric future,” per Mary Barra, the CEO of GM, as quoted by Columbia Business School. “We’re building a portfolio of electric vehicles that will really give people choice — we think that’s going to be critically important to drive EV adoption,” Barra said.

In other words, automotive companies like General Motors need to keep up with their competitors by continually investing in both AI developments and EV adoption, which can exponentially increase the gap between those falling behind and those that continue to advance.

The Bottom Line

It’s important to note that the stock market is influenced by a myriad of factors, and a company’s ability to adapt to AI is just one of many factors influencing its future performance. Objectively, no one knows how AI will develop in the coming years, so identifying how specific stocks will perform is inherently speculative. Investors should conduct thorough research and consider multiple aspects before making investment decisions.
